How To Watch Swimming At The 2024 Olympic Games In The United States

2024 PARIS SUMMER OLYMPIC GAMES

It’s the most exciting time of year for swimming fans, with the Olympics just a few days away from getting underway in Paris.

In the United States, swimming will be easily accessible to watch with daily finals airing live on the main NBC channel at 2:30 p.m. ET/11:30 am P.T.

Swimming, gymnastics and track & field are the three sports NBC has prioritized to air live finals of during the Games.

In terms of streaming, each swimming session will be available on NBC Olympics’ website and on Peacock for American viewers. That includes prelims live at 5:00 am ET.

There will also be prelim highlights of swimming on the NBC broadcast during the weekend mornings, and likely a sprinkling of highlights sometime prior to finals on weekdays, with Olympic coverage starting on the main network at 9:00 a.m Monday-Friday.

HOW TO WATCH OLYMPIC SWIMMING IN THE UNITED STATES

Prelims – 5:00 am ET / 2:00 am PT

Finals – 2:30 pm ET / 11:30 am PT
